Welcome to Dahlia ...

Dahlia is located in Guadalupe County<1>.

While we don't have a date for the founding of Dahlia, you might consider that their post office opened  in 1928.

Dahlia is 5,620 feet [1,713 m] above sea level.<2> In other words, the elevation of Dahlia is about 1 mile [or ~1¾ km] above sea level.

Time Zone: Dahlia lies in the Mountain Time Zone (MST/MDT) and observes daylight saving time

Area Code for Dahlia: 575
